Fire crews were called out to reports of a fire in Auchinleck at the weekend, the Scottish Fire and Rescue Service (SFRS) has said.

Locals reported seeing two engines at a property on Arran Drive on Sunday afternoon.

However, crews say that fire had been put out before they arrived at the scene.

A spokesperson for the Scottish Fire and Rescue Service said: “We were alerted at 3.59pm on Sunday, March 10 to reports of a fire at Arran Drive in Auchinleck.

“Operations Control mobilised two fire engines however the fire was extinguished before crews arrived.

“Crews left the scene after ensuring the area was made safe.”
